FemHealth Ventures is a VC fund in New York focused on Health Care and Biotechnology. FemHealth Ventures invests in groundbreaking innovators in women’s health, focusing on drugs, devices, diagnostics, and digital applications. We are (re)imagining women’s health to include conditions that affect only women, affect mostly women, or appear differently in women.

GT Medical Technologies GT Medical Technologies
GT Medical Technologies is a medical technology company focused on improving outcomes for patients with brain tumors through treatment solutions. It was established by to address unmet needs in neuro-oncology and advance the standard of care for patients with operable brain tumors. The company's flagship product, GammaTile®, is an FDA-cleared,bioabsorbable collagen implant embedded with radiation seeds that delivers targeted radiation therapy directly to the surgical cavity immediately following tumor removal. By providing localized treatment at the time of surgery, GammaTile is designed to target residual cancer cells while reducing radiation exposure to surrounding healthy brain tissue. This approach aims to help prevent tumor recurrence and improve patient outcomes. $100M / Series E / Jun 09, 2026
Reunion Neuroscience Reunion Neuroscience
Reunion Neuroscience is a clinical-stage pharmaceutical company developing therapeutic solutions for underserved mental health conditions. The Company’s lead asset, RE104, is a proprietary, novel serotonergic psychedelic compound being developed as a potential fast-acting and durable antidepressant for patients suffering from postpartum depressionand other mental health conditions. Reunion is also developing the RE200 series, which includes compounds with the potential for more selective serotonin receptor activity and reduced psychoactivity for application in more chronic treatment paradigms and indications. $133M / Series A / Sep 16, 2025
GT Medical Technologies GT Medical Technologies
GT Medical Technologies, Inc. (GT), an Arizona-based medical device company, is focused on improving the lives of patients with brain tumors. GT has developed an innovative approach to treatment by combining a conformable collagen matrix with brachytherapy (radiation) seeds. The company's first product, GammaTile™ is protected by 10 US and 2Canadian issued patents, and 1 EPO patent. The product has the promise to revolutionize treatment for 176,000 patients/year in the US alone. To date, we have treated 120 patients with recurrent brain tumors in a clinical trial at Barrow Neurological Institute (BNI) and observed significant clinical improvement. $53.3M / Series D / Jan 16, 2025
